aboutsummaryrefslogtreecommitdiffstats
path: root/libavcodec/xiph.c
diff options
context:
space:
mode:
authorLuca Barbato <lu_zero@gentoo.org>2012-09-16 20:32:12 +0200
committerLuca Barbato <lu_zero@gentoo.org>2012-09-18 15:32:52 +0200
commit9888ffb1ce5e0a17f711b01933d504c72ea29d3b (patch)
treea973b67e0948fbcc1dacd0f606f06bc89c0e83fc /libavcodec/xiph.c
parent419ffb239074dbe1ff3c2a2debc95ca48ee42268 (diff)
downloadffmpeg-9888ffb1ce5e0a17f711b01933d504c72ea29d3b.tar.gz
mov: check for EOF in long lasting loops
A quite widespread pattern in the demuxer is read a 32bit unsigned integer and then loop till this value is reached. Checking for EOF prevents pathological situations.
Diffstat (limited to 'libavcodec/xiph.c')
0 files changed, 0 insertions, 0 deletions